TL 46 SW IMPINGTON CAMBRIDGE ROAD
6/82 Impington Mill
31.8.62 (formerly listed as Windmill)
GV II*
Smock windmill. Early C19. Octagonal, tapering three storey
tower of tarred brick with two timber framed storeys above, clad
with weather boarding. Ogee cap with ball finial. Four sail
stocks and support for fantail in situ. Two stable doors one in
lean-to to east, small window in tower. Interior. Mill stones
dismantled from over driven corn grinding machinery.
Enclosure Award Map 1808 C.R.O.
